I'm a newbie to Clozure, and I can't find anything in the documentation that describes the Load
File and Compile File menu commands in the File menu. So far, I've only been able to execute Load File, but it puts the Lisp listener in a waiting for semaphore state. How do you either load a file or load the file being edited in the IDE to the Lisp listener?

Okay, I found out. The Compile and Load Buffer menu item in the Lisp menu gets it recognized in the Lisp Listener.
